Role: We are a team of technology pioneers within CBRE looking for a Senior Site Reliability Engineer to begin immediately as a full-time employee in Seattle.
We have spearheaded Agile and DevOps practices within our organization since day one, and we embrace a culture of open, data-driven improvement and decision making.
Our group develops unique, and sophisticated internal products, focusing on producing cutting-edge applications that provide better data, better workflows, and (most importantly) make our users happy providing the best possible experience.
Our current infrastructure is loosely comprised of:
A flexible, scalable, cloud-based application layer
Backend computation and storage cluster
Client-side applications designed for specific user groups and multiple devices
This job requires being on an on-call rotation schedule shared with the rest of the team.
Most of the job will focus on:
Responsibility for our live systems' performance, availability, reliability, and security
Design, plan, and execute automated deployments
Collaborating with other developers to develop new features and fix bugs
Performance and capacity projections for live systems
Being a technical contact with our hosting providers
Your responsibilities will include:
Overseeing staging and production deployments. This includes upgrade plans and ensuring we can rollback
Applying configuration management tools to manage infrastructure as code
Automating our deployment scripts, and selecting the appropriate CD/CI technology for our team and products
Automating monitoring and alerts, and establishing our monitoring practices
Configuring scalable farms for some subsystems such as Celery, Kafka, Elastic, or Spark
Analyzing and reporting the system and application performance
Triaging problems according to severity, cause, and workarounds
Working with the developers to understand bugs, and fix some of them yourself
Looking for ways to make our deployments and systems more efficient, secure, and responsive
Design and build new infrastructure stacks as our products evolve
Bachelor's degree (BA/BS) in a related field or equivalent work experience. Requires technical and business knowledge in multiple disciplines/processes.
Typically has 3-5 years of relevant work experience. Consideration given to equivalent combination of education and experience.
Self-sufficient and self-starter
Understanding how technologies need to align with the needs of the users and the business
Excellent communication skills: capable of explaining complex technical concepts using non-technical terms
You don't just learn how things work, you also like to know why
When you encounter symptoms with incomplete information, you're comfortable improvising as you go
Experience gathering and processing system vitals, alerting/monitoring, logs and using them to diagnose problems
5+ years of UNIX/Linux systems operation
1+ years of experience in Operations, Infrastructure or pure DevOps practice
1+ years of cloud infrastructure using AWS
TCP/IP networks operation and troubleshooting experience
Some level of understanding of how Operating Systems work
Knowledge on how to compile and distribute packages from code
Empirical knowledge of the configuration management ecosystem
A solid compensation package, with medical/dental/vision/401(k)/disability/conference attendance, etc.
An awesome team with whom to collaborate
A dedication to your career (plus a generous, annual continued education stipend)
An open-source culture that encourages learning and contributing back to the community
A flexible working environment (WFH Fridays)
A downtown Seattle office that's convenient to mass transit and the Seattle bus tunnel
Some technologies we use: Backend – Python 3, Django, Celery, Kafka, Redis, Elastics, PostgreSQL, Haproxy, Nginx, Node.js
Client-Side, Single Page Apps – AngularJS (1.x and 2.x), React, Redux, D3.js, ESRI, Leaflet, Ionic, VueJS¬, React Native
About our team:
We're a software engineering team within CBRE's Digital and Technology group. We are uniquely positioned within the organization to access global data, tools, resources, and leaders throughout the industry. Our mission is to add new value by developing targeted, scalable technology platforms for internal and external consumption.
We solve complex commercial real estate problems by bringing together good people, great minds, and top-tier technologies. We believe in leveraging and supporting open-source projects and their broader communities whenever possible. We love Unix-based systems (we use Macs) but appreciate other flavors. We believe that personal growth is just as important as company growth and that they are interdependent.
If we aren't discussing the latest open-source news, we are chatting about our latest food discoveries, our pets, the most current (or timeless) music/audio technologies, or one of our upcoming lunch and learn events. We value good people first, and often enjoy hanging out at happy hour or other team events.
**Visa sponsorship is not available for this position.
Internal Number: 18012408
With broader and deeper capabilities than any other company, CBRE is the leading full-service real estate services and investment organization in the world.
CBRE Group, Inc. is the world’s largest commercial real estate services and investment firm, with 2017 revenues of $14.2 billion and more than 80,000 employees (excluding affiliate offices). CBRE has been included in the Fortune 500 since 2008, ranking #214 in 2017. It also has been voted the industry’s top brand by the Lipsey Company for 17 consecutive years, and has been named one of Fortune’s “Most Admired Companies” in the real estate sector for six years in a row. Its shares trade on the New York Stock Exchange under the symbol “CBRE.”
CBRE offers a broad range of integrated services, including facilities, transaction and project management; property management; investment management; appraisal and valuation; property leasing; strategic consulting; property sales; mortgage services and development services.